Thankful Leaves

Overview: This craft was done with a class of kindergartners. This craft is one that is obviously done around Thanksgiving time because of what it entails. All of the students were asked to think of something they were thankful for and it was put on their leaves. This is simple for the little ones and makes the students think about the things they are thankful for in life.

Materials:

  1. Cut out paper leaf
  2. Black sharpie 
  3. String or yarn 
  4. Crayons
  5. Clothes pins
Steps: 
  1. Color the leaf. 
  2. Write down what the student is thankful for. 
  3. Cut out the leaf. 
  4. Use the string and clothes pins to put them all together and hang in the classroom.
